Cristiano Ronaldo left Juventus in the summer of last year, but there will have been some unresolved financial problems. The Italian press advances, this Sunday, that the Portuguese international claimed a debt of 19.9 million euros to the Turin emblem due to overdue wages, in information initially released by Gazzetta dello Sport.
At stake will be the salaries corresponding to the months of the stoppage of the championships due to Covid-19, which will have been promised, but not yet been paid.
It should be noted that the Italian club has been investigated by the Turin prosecutor's office in terms of agreements made with footballers, who have never followed the legal requirements for the Italian League and Federation, since the authorities suspect that the club sought to evade taxes .
All this happens at a time when Andrea Agnelli left the direction of Juventus, which will be occupied by Gianluca Ferrero.
